I love these shoes. They feel like sturdy sneakers, but have killer traction and they're waterproof. Every other hiking shoe I tried felt too much like a boot, these feel like my running shoes but with a stiffer and more supportive sole. I use them hiking in the forest, in the mud and in the rain and snow, basically any conditions that would trash a normal running shoe. They are a goldilocks shoe for me. I found they run a size small, I normally wear 13 EEEE , but since they don't come in wide sizes a 14 D fits my foot well. I will order another pair if these ever wear out. Perfect.
I wore these shoes hiking 48 miles of the Appalachian Trail. These shoes were perfect for the long 4 day hike. Even though we didnt have much rain, the morning dew gets everything wet and as you hike on the AT many places have a lot of plants, ferns, brush that constantly drops water on your shoes. Wet shoes and wet socks do not go well for long hikes causing blisters. You definitely want your shoes to be waterproof. These are excellent for keeping your feet dry. Even going through small streams and around waterfalls, these shoes wicked away water excellently while still allowing my feet to breath. They also look really cool and have become my daily wears. They hold grip on wet rocks really well. The v-shape treads give a good attach for grip on trail running. Highly recommend!
I go through 1-2 pairs of Merrells a year with work. I put in 8-12 miles a day working. The issue with these is they took a long time to break in. About 2 weeks of daily wear and a lot of pain points. Never had that issue with past pairs. Now I have worn them for 1-2 months straight and they are showing signs of wear. The webbing by the sole is starting to come out and show wear. Should not be showing this much wear so early. I have worn dozens of merrell shoes and not had this issue so maybe its just a bad batch.
